[0001] This application relates to the field of wireless sensor monitoring technology for temperature and humidity in tobacco boxes, and particularly to a wireless distributed detection system for monitoring temperature and humidity in tobacco boxes using wireless sensors. Background Technology

[0002] Moisture content detection in tobacco warehouses is a key parameter for controlling the temperature and humidity environment during tobacco storage. At this stage, the moisture content of tobacco leaves needs to be maintained within a stable "safe range," typically 12%-15%. Environmental factors primarily affect the following: In high humidity, tobacco leaves absorb moisture from the air, increasing their moisture content. When the moisture content exceeds 15%, mold will multiply rapidly, causing the tobacco leaves to rot, produce a musty smell, and become completely unusable. Excessive fermentation leads to excessively dark color or even carbonization. Humid environments easily breed pests such as tobacco beetles, while in low humidity environments, tobacco leaves release moisture into the dry air. When the moisture content is below 10%, the tobacco leaves become brittle, lose elasticity, and are easily broken during handling and processing, resulting in a significant decrease in yield. Excessive dryness causes the loss of volatile aroma compounds. High temperatures accelerate the process of moisture absorption or release, while also accelerating changes in chemical composition and the activity of insects and mold.

[0003] However, it is difficult to flexibly adjust the temperature and humidity monitoring locations in the smoke box, and temperature and humidity cannot be used together or in separate zones, which limits its application and affects the flexibility of monitoring. Summary of the Invention

[0004] This application is made in view of the above-mentioned problems, and its purpose is to provide a wireless distributed detection system for monitoring the temperature and humidity of a smoke box using a wireless sensor, so as to solve the problems mentioned in the background art. To achieve the above objectives, the present invention provides the following technical solution: a wireless distributed detection system for monitoring the temperature and humidity of a cigarette box using a wireless sensor, comprising a collection plate and a guide rod. A fixed plate is provided on one side of the collection plate, and a threaded rod is installed inside the fixed plate. The guide rod is slidably disposed inside the fixed plate. Built-in slots are provided on both sides of the inside of the collection plate. A humidity sensor body is installed inside one set of the built-in slots, and a humidity probe is installed at the bottom of the humidity sensor body. A mesh cover is fitted onto the outside of the humidity probe. A temperature sensor body is provided on one side of the inside of the collection plate, and a cleaning brush is arranged in a ring inside the built-in slots.

[0005] Furthermore, the fixing plate is provided in two sets, and the two sets of fixing plates are distributed in a one-to-one correspondence with the threaded rod and the guide rod.

[0006] Furthermore, another set of the built-in slots contains a temperature sensor body, and a temperature probe is installed at the bottom of the temperature sensor body.

[0007] Furthermore, a pad is provided on one outer surface of both the temperature sensor body and the humidity sensor body in an arc shape.

[0008] Furthermore, a drive assembly for auxiliary driving is provided at the bottom center of the assembly plate, and the drive assembly includes a servo motor, a drive gear and a rack. The output end of the servo motor is equipped with a drive gear through a drive shaft, and a rack is meshed on the outer surface of the drive gear.

[0009] Furthermore, the rack is provided in two sets, and each end of the rack is equipped with an adjustment component for auxiliary positioning.

[0010] Furthermore, the adjustment assembly includes a fixed outer frame, a pressure sensor, and a positioning plate, with the positioning plate slidably installed inside the fixed outer frame, and a pressure sensor provided on one side of the positioning plate.

[0011] Furthermore, the fixed outer frame is fixedly installed on one side of the outer surface of the assembly plate, and the fixed outer frame has a hollow structure, and the fixed outer frame is distributed in a one-to-one correspondence with the positioning plate.

[0012] Furthermore, the output terminals of the temperature probe and humidity probe are electrically connected to a data acquisition module, the output terminal of the data acquisition module is electrically connected to a chip module, and the output terminal of the chip module is electrically connected to a storage module.

[0013] Furthermore, the output of the storage module is electrically connected to a classification module, the output of the classification module is electrically connected to a SWARM wireless communication module, and the output of the SWARM wireless communication module is electrically connected to a terminal platform module.

[0014] Compared with the prior art, the present invention has the following beneficial effects: the servo motor in the drive assembly drives the drive gear and rack to mesh and transmit power, which can drive the adjustment assembly to move precisely. In conjunction with the pressure sensor in the adjustment assembly, the contact pressure between the positioning plate and the smoke box is sensed in real time, which is convenient for adapting to the smoke box environment under different monitoring conditions and reducing the limitations of use. The temperature probe and humidity probe can move in the axial direction or downward through the design of the fixing plate, threaded rod and guide rod, which is convenient for the temperature probe and humidity probe to adjust their positions as needed for synchronous or independent monitoring. At the same time, the arc-shaped pad made of rubber can buffer and protect the temperature sensor body and humidity sensor body, improving the installation stability and service life of the device.

[0015] The temperature probe at the bottom of the temperature sensor body and the humidity probe at the bottom of the humidity sensor body can simultaneously collect temperature and humidity data inside the tobacco box. The cleaning brush with a ring inside the built-in groove can clean the surface of the end area when the threaded rod is rotated to drive the temperature and humidity probes axially, avoiding impurities from affecting the monitoring accuracy. At the same time, the mesh cover design can protect the humidity probe when it is inserted into the tobacco box for humidity monitoring, avoiding unnecessary scratches and affecting its service life. In addition, the mesh design of the mesh cover can block large tobacco leaves from entering without blocking moisture, ensuring the humidity monitoring effect. The acquisition module quickly collects the probe data and transmits it to the chip module. Together with the storage module, the data is retained, providing a reliable basis for subsequent analysis and greatly improving monitoring efficiency and data accuracy.

[0016] After classifying and organizing the temperature and humidity data in the storage module, the classification module transmits the data to the terminal platform module via the SWARM wireless communication module. This enables distributed data aggregation from multiple monitoring points without complex wiring, meeting the monitoring needs of large-scale cigarette box storage scenarios. At the same time, the terminal platform module can receive data in real time, allowing staff to remotely monitor the temperature and humidity status of the cigarette box, promptly handle abnormal situations, reduce manual inspection costs, and improve management efficiency. With the pressure sensor 1302 in the adjustment assembly 13, the contact pressure between the positioning plate 1303 and the smoke box is sensed in real time, which is convenient for adapting to the smoke box environment under different monitoring environments and reducing the limitations of use.Based on the above principle, the system foundation is first fixed by the fixing plate 6 on one side of the assembly plate 1. Tightening the threaded rod 7, in conjunction with the guiding action of the guide rod 8, drives the temperature sensor body 2 and the humidity sensor body 3 to move up and down axially, realizing the synchronous or independent adjustment of the monitoring positions of the temperature probe 10 and the humidity probe 11, adapting to the monitoring depth requirements of different smoke boxes. At the same time, the drive component 14 at the bottom center of the assembly plate 1 starts working. The servo motor 1401 outputs power to drive the drive gear 1402 to rotate through the drive shaft. Utilizing the meshing transmission between the drive gear 1402 and the two sets of racks 1403, the adjustment component 13 connected to the end of the rack 1403 is precisely displaced. During the displacement, the adjustment component 13 is slidably set in the fixed outer frame 1301. The positioning plate 1303 gradually adheres to the inner wall of the tobacco box. The pressure sensor 1302 senses the adhesion pressure in real time and feeds back a signal until the positioning plate 1303 reaches a stable adhesion state, completing the precise positioning of the system inside the tobacco box. This adapts to the monitoring environment of tobacco boxes of different specifications, reducing usage limitations. During this process, the arc-shaped pads 5 on one side of the outer surface of the temperature sensor body 2 and the humidity sensor body 3 play a buffering and protective role, improving the installation stability of the sensors and the overall service life of the device. After positioning, the temperature probe 10 at the bottom of the temperature sensor body 2 and the humidity probe 11 at the bottom of the humidity sensor body 3 are simultaneously inserted into the tobacco box to begin real-time collection of temperature and humidity data inside the tobacco box. The mesh cover 12 that is locked outside the humidity probe 11 can prevent impurities such as large tobacco leaves from entering. The sensor body is designed to allow water vapor to pass through without obstructing its flow, protecting the humidity probe 11 from scratches and extending its lifespan while ensuring humidity monitoring accuracy. If impurities adhere to the probe tip during monitoring, the sensor body can be moved axially again via the threaded rod 7, allowing the probe to pass through the annular cleaning brush 9 inside the built-in groove 4. The cleaning brush 9 cleans the surface of the probe tip area, preventing impurities from affecting subsequent monitoring accuracy. The temperature probe 10 and humidity probe 11 transmit the collected temperature and humidity signals to the acquisition module 15, which quickly collects various data and transmits them to the chip module 16. After preliminary processing, the chip module 16 transmits the data to the storage module 17 for storage, providing a reliable basis for subsequent data traceability and analysis. Data within the storage module 17 is transmitted to the classification module 18, which categorizes and organizes the data according to monitoring points, time, and other dimensions. The categorized temperature and humidity data is then wirelessly transmitted to the terminal platform module 20 via the SWARM wireless communication module 19. This eliminates the need for complex wiring, enabling distributed data aggregation from multiple monitoring points. The terminal platform module 20 receives the temperature and humidity data transmitted from each monitoring point in real time, allowing staff to remotely monitor the temperature and humidity status of all cigarette boxes. When the platform detects that the temperature and humidity data of a cigarette box exceeds a preset threshold, it will promptly issue an anomaly warning. Staff can quickly locate the abnormal cigarette box and take targeted measures, significantly reducing manual inspection costs and improving management efficiency in large-scale cigarette box storage scenarios.
